Dima Hasao, Nov 09: In a tragic incident, three students from the National Institute of Technology (NIT) Silchar lost their lives after accidentally slipping into the Bulchol (Hmunthajao) waterfall in Dima Hasao district on Saturday. The bodies were recovered following a joint rescue operation that continued through the night and concluded on Sunday morning.
The mishap occurred at the scenic Bulchol waterfall, located in Bolsom Bagan under the Harangajao area. The deceased were identified as Sauhard Rai and Sarbavartika Singh, both aged 20 and residents of Uttar Pradesh, and Radhika, aged 19, from Bihar.
Officials said the trio had travelled to Harangajao for a short trip when they lost balance near the waterfall and were swept away by strong currents. “All three bodies were eventually retrieved from the water but were declared dead by doctors,” an official said. A medical team had been deployed nearby to handle any emergency during the rescue efforts.
After hours of intensive search operations, Sarbavartika’s body was found on Saturday evening, while the bodies of Sauhard and Radhika were recovered early Sunday. The incident has cast a shadow of grief over the NIT Silchar campus, where students and faculty members paid heartfelt tributes. Authorities have once again urged tourists to remain vigilant while visiting waterfalls and hilly locations.
